Released in 2010, is a beloved Bollywood comedy-drama directed by Ashwni Dhir and produced by Amita Pathak. Based on Sharad Joshi’s short story Tum Kab Jaoge, Athithi? , the film struck a chord with Indian audiences by blending humor with the relatable, age-old cultural dilemma of uninvited houseguests. Starring Ajay Devgn as the harried husband Puneet, Konkona Sen Sharma as his stressed wife Munmun, and Paresh Rawal as the endlessly annoying but lovable uncle Lambodar Sharma, the film became a massive commercial success.

Before we talk about downloads, let's appreciate the film. The story revolves around Puneet (Ajay Devgn) and Munmun (Konkona Sen Sharma), a married couple living a happy life in Mumbai. Their life turns upside down when a distant relative, Lambodar (Paresh Rawal), shows up unannounced.
